Uruguay offers plentiful amounts of tasty wine but buying can be tricky. Some of the gems are only available at specialty wine shops or from the wineries themselves. Plus not all of the varieties (tannat, for example) or producers are familiar to those who are new to the country.
That’s where Adriana Rossi steps in, creating custom wine packs that can be delivered or picked up. With well over a decade in the beverage industry focusing on Uruguayan wines, Adriana is in fact the current President of the Uruguayan Sommeliers Association. She’s the ideal professional to match the right wines with her clients.
Just tell Adriana how many bottles, what you want to pay and the type of wines you like. She’ll do the rest.

What you should know
You determine an average bottle price Some bottles will be cheaper or more expensive. Wine prices are reasonable in Uruguay so it’s possible to get an excellent selection for an average of 300 pesos/per bottle.
Don’t worry about whether or not you can “talk wine.” Adriana knows how to understand your tastes even when you might not know exactly how to describe them. In our experience, her choices have been spot on.
The Guru’s experience At Christmas I asked Adriana to select a case of 24 assorted wines for 6000 pesos total (that’s less than eight dollars a bottle). I told her we tend to drink reds but had white that we loved which I named and that we were going to be at the beach for much of the drinking. Bottles delivered – the verdict: We loved every single bottle except for one – which my mum who was visiting raved about, so win-win
It was so great not to have to think about wine and fun to follow the pairing suggestions provided by Adriana especially for our selection. Since then I’ve recommend Adriana to a bunch of friends including connoisseurs and they are loving the service for both selection and value.
